贵州农信:基于国产分布式数据库在省级农信关键业务系统的实践
应用通过微服务和单元化架构,在应用层实现了数据的拆分,同时,通过拆分复杂SQL为多条简单SQL,批量绑定参数,多批次提交,增加互斥逻辑,充分利用应用系统和分布式数据库的多线程处理能力,确保业务系统在高并发处理和批处理场景中的稳定运行。(二)TOC方法论在数据库优化中的应用TOC认为任何系统至少存在着一个制约因素/瓶颈...
高并发架构设计(三大利器:缓存、限流和降级)
高并发是指系统或应用程序在同一时间段内接收到大量并发请求的能力。具体来说,高并发环境下系统需要能够同时处理大量的请求,而不会出现性能问题或响应延迟高并发的特点1.大量请求:高并发场景下,系统需要同时处理大量的请求,这些请求可能来自于不同的用户或客户端。2.同时访问:这些请求几乎同时到达系统,需要在短时...
河北雄安高新区半导体传来最新消息!
据雄安百信信息科技有限公司副总经理张斌介绍,该款产品基于鲲鹏芯片制造,具备超大内存带宽、内置多种硬件加速引擎,可支持多种核数和频率的型号搭配,能够最大限度地提高多线程应用的并发执行能力,以极低的服务器启动功耗为企业应用提供高并发的多核算力。据悉,雄安百信智能制造基地项目建筑面积约7000平方米,投资额5000...
四问:“未来之城”要布局哪些新产业?
”雄安百信信息科技有限公司副总经理张斌介绍,这款产品基于鲲鹏芯片制造,具备超大内存带宽、内置多种硬件加速引擎,可支持多种核数和频率的型号搭配,能够最大限度地提高多线程应用的并发执行能力,以极低的服务器启动功耗为企业应用提供高并发的多核算力。雄安百信智能制造基地生产车间。雄安百信信息科技有限公司供图“...
抖音技术分享:飞鸽IM桌面端基于Rust语言进行重构的技术和总结
2)RustimSDK解除浏览器中的IO限制(如同域名并发数限制);3)解除Webview存活依赖,依靠rust进程也可收消息,为更多账号的多开能力提供了铺垫。6、先用Rust进行技术可行性验证为了验证推测切实可行,我们提前做了完备的POC验证。在POC中,我们针对“单进程单线程模型”、“多进程模型”、“多线程模型”,这三种...
生产环境下高并发程序崩溃?麻州大学这项研究让多线程软件故障分析...
近日,麻萨诸塞大学阿默斯特分校(UniversityofMassachusettsAmherst,简称「麻州大学」)的电子与计算机工程系刘通平教授领导的研究团队最近开发一个名为Watcher(哨兵)的自动化多线程软件故障分析工具,可以在几秒钟或者几分钟内自动精准定位软件错误原因,有望彻底解决生产环境下并行程序调试困难的问题,能显著提高自动驾驶等...
到底多大并发才算“高并发”?
99年清华毕业,从程序员干到CTO,一直致力于推动Java、大数据、AI生根中国,其高并发直播课程广受欢迎,有千万次播放学习。马士兵让骨灰级扫地神僧马士兵老师带你将多线程的知识系统化,帮助你理解多线程在CPU层级的实现,以及这些实现如何一层一层的映射到那些上亿用户,千万QPS,百万TPS的系统。
生产环境下高并发程序崩溃?麻州大学让多线程软件故障分析自动化
近日,麻萨诸塞大学阿默斯特分校(UniversityofMassachusettsAmherst,简称「麻州大学」)的电子与计算机工程系刘通平教授领导的研究团队最近开发一个名为Watcher(哨兵)的自动化多线程软件故障分析工具,可以在几秒钟或者几分钟内自动精准定位软件错误原因,有望彻底解决生产环境下并行程序调试困难的问题,能显著提高自动驾驶等...
面试题:Nginx 是如何实现高并发?常见的优化手段有哪些?
2.为什么Nginx不使用多线程?Apache:创建多个进程或线程,而每个进程或线程都会为其分配cpu和内存(线程要比进程小的多,所以worker支持比perfork高的并发),并发过大会耗光服务器资源。Nginx:采用单线程来异步非阻塞处理请求(管理员可以配置Nginx主进程的工作进程的数量)(epoll),不会为每个请求分配cpu和内...
Linux服务器开发,2小时搞定高并发网络编程
多线程处理高并发是常用同时处理多个并发用户请求的方式,但线程数过多会增加系统的资源消耗(线程本身占用的资源+线程切换带来的系统开销),同时因硬件和软件的限制,操作系统支持的线程数有限,也抑制了系统的吞吐量。一.使用多线程处理高并发的弊端多线程处理高并发是常用同时处理多个并发用户请求的方式,但线程数过多...